The first measurements of the spectral flux on a horizontal surface, limb brightness and apparent surface brightness beneath the NASA ER‐2 research aircraft were made during the Stratospheric Photochemistry, Aerosol and Dynamics Expedition (SPADE) of the NASA High‐Speed Research Program. Results from the May, 1993 campaign are presented. J‐values for the production of O(¹D) from the photodissociation of ozone and the photodissociation rate of NO<sub>2</sub> to form NO have been determined and are compared to the currently used, modelled values.
